China defers over 256b yuan of tax payment in March
Updated: 2022-04-19 STA
China's tax authorities nationwide in March have deferred 256.7 billion yuan ($40.26 billion) of taxes for micro, small and medium enterprises in the manufacturing sector, according to the State Taxation Administration.
A total of 2.57 million enterprises benefited from the delay of payment, the administration said.
China deferred tax payments for the fourth quarter of 2021 for micro, small and medium enterprises to ease the impact of rising costs. The delay of payment will be extended by six months.
In addition, the administration plans to improve the tax management information system and optimize payment delay service procedures, while implementing tax and fee cuts and issuing refunds.
